Visited Barcelona for the first time for convention and wanted to do a nice meal for my group. We had a 7:30 reservation on Tuesday evening and walked into a strangely empty restaurant. The ambiance was clean and chic, and the service team did a great job of explaining how the tasting experience would go. The meal itself was great, with some major hits like the tuna and radish with a clear tomato juice to the impeccably executed snapper. By the end of the 10 course, 15 dish meal, we were so full we were barely able to walk away from the table. Who says you can’t get full off of fine dining?? Overall, we had a great dining experience with plenty of wow factor. Definitely recommend Aleia for a special occasion!

From the moment I stepped in I was well looked after. Paula, my hostess, greeted me warmly and took me to where "we have prepared your table". The tasting menu was introduced and wine pairings discussed. The food was served impeccably and was a culinary trip to heaven. Anchored in local flavors and ingredients, Chef Rafa draws on French as well as oriental influences. Every dish in a sequence of 15 was a culinary adventure and delight. The service never wavered from attentive and warm. A superb experience.
